Initially established as the Colonial Architect in 1816, the role of the Government Architect NSW has been central to the development of our built environment and synonymous with the design of public buildings and advocacy for amenity in the public realm in NSW.
Government Architect NSW provides strategic design leadership in architecture, urban design and landscape architecture. The office advocates for design awareness and excellence on behalf of government, its agencies and partners; fosters public and private sector partnerships and design collaborations across built environment initiatives; and provides strategic and independent advice and quality review to support best practice outcomes for design projects.
By integrating design expertise, the team works across government, the private sector and the community to improve social, environmental and economic outcomes for NSW and all of our communities. In acknowledging the Traditional Custodians of the land and Aboriginal people’s unique cultural relationships to place, Government Architect NSW seeks to uphold the idea that if we care for Country - it will care for us.
